Ingredients

Gather These Items:

  • Fresh strawberries (as many as you like!)
  • Semisweet or dark chocolate (about 8 oz)
  • White chocolate (optional for drizzling)
  • Cooking oil or shortening (optional, for smoothness)

Feel free to use any type of chocolate you prefer. The richness of dark chocolate pairs perfectly with strawberries, but milk chocolate works wonderfully too if you have a sweeter tooth!

Directions to Follow

  1. Wash and thoroughly dry the strawberries. Ensure no water remains; this helps the chocolate stick better.
  2. Melt the semisweet or dark chocolate in a microwave-safe bowl. Do this in 30-second intervals, stirring between each, until the chocolate is smooth.
  3. If you want an extra creamy texture, mix in a small amount of cooking oil or shortening.
  4. Dip each strawberry into the melted chocolate, covering it about two-thirds of the way up. The contrast of shiny chocolate and bright red strawberries is just delightful!
  5. Place the dipped strawberries on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per to prevent sticking.
  6. If you’re feeling adventurous, melt the white chocolate and drizzle it over the chocolate-covered strawberries for that beautiful finishing touch.
  7. Let the chocolate set at room temperature, or for quicker results, pop them in the refrigerator for a bit.
  8. Serve immediately or keep them in a cool place until ready to enjoy.

How to Store

Keeping your chocolate-covered strawberries fresh is easy! Store them in an airtight container in the refrigerator. They’re best enjoyed within a couple of days after making, as the strawberries can start to lose their juiciness and the chocolate can dull.

Helpful Cooking Tips

  • Choose fresh strawberries: Look for bright red berries with green leaves. They should be firm to the touch.
  • Dry them well: This step is crucial, as any moisture will prevent the chocolate from adhering properly.
  • Experiment with toppings: Consider adding crushed nuts or sprinkles for extra crunch and visual appeal!
  • Melt in small batches: If you’re making a larger quantity, melt the chocolate in smaller batches to keep it from hardening before you can dip all your strawberries.
